Echo vs Kilo

Echo vs Kilo at a glance — displacement 4,486 vs 2,325 tons, length 115 vs 72 m, speed 15 vs 17 knots, crew 109 vs 52.

Specifications
Echo Kilo
Origin 🇷🇺 Ex-USSR 🇷🇺 Ex-USSR
Category Submarine Submarine
Type Nuclear-powered cruise missile submarine Attack submarine
Manufacturer Komsomolsk-on-Amur, shipyard No. 199 Rubin Design Bureau
Year introduced 1960 1980
Number built 34 units 75 units
Estimated unit price NA $200 million
Displacement 4,486 tons 2,325 tons
Maximum speed 15.0 knots 17.0 knots
Range 30,000 nm 6,000 nm at 7 knots
Length 115.4 m 72.6 m
Beam 9.3 m 9.9 m
Crew 109 52
Max depth 300 m 300 m

Armament & Systems
Echo Kilo
Armament
  • 8 × P-6 cruise missiles
  • 4 × 533 mm (21 in) bow torpedo tubes
  • 2 × 400 mm (16 in) stern torpedo tubes
  • 6 × 533 mm (21 in) torpedo tubes
  • 18 torpedoes
  • 4 Kalibr/Club land-attack cruise missile, anti-ship missile and anti-submarine missile
  • 24 mines
  • 8 9K34 Strela-3 (SA-N-8 Gremlin) or 8 9K310 Igla-1 (SA-N-10 Gimlet) surface-to-air missiles
Propulsion 2 pressurized water-cooled reactors 70,000 hp (52 MW) each, 2 steam turbines, 2 shafts Diesel-electric propulsion, 2 × 1000 kW diesel generators, 1 × 5,500–6,800 shp propulsion motor, 1 × fixed-pitch 6-bladed or 7-bladed propeller
